“Philippe Llorens appointed CEO of Canopy”

Canopy, the Atos Cloud powered by EMC and VMware, today announced that it has appointed Philippe Llorens as CEO. Philippe will lead the Canopy team to further strengthen its offering and market positioning in order to firmly establish it as the European leader in cloud serving clients globally.

Ursula Morgenstern
, Global CEO of Canopy, the Atos cloud, and Enterprise Software said: “We are delighted to welcome Philippe to Canopy and are sure that with his experience, he will lead the team to further improve our service to our clients.”

Philippe Llorens, CEO, Canopy, said:
“I am excited to be joining Canopy which offers clients the complete cloud portfolio to support them on their journey to becoming a digital business tomorrow. We have an excellent basis on which to further strengthen our business and I am looking forward to working with the Canopy team and our clients.”

With over 30 years’ experience and a proven track record of success in the software business, IT infrastructure and services,  Philippe joins Canopy from Compuware, where he has been leading successfully the EMEA sales & field operations for nearly 15 years. Before joining Compuware, he was General Manager in Western Europe for Lotus Development.

Prior to Lotus, Philippe spent 20 years with companies like GFI, Digital Equipment Corp., Thales and Sun Microsystems where he held various sales and sales leadership positions. He has a Master’s Degree in Business Administration and Management from ESC in Montpellier.

About Canopy

Canopy, the Atos cloud powered by EMC² and VMware, is the Cloud Service Line of Atos and the European leader in enterprise and government cloud. Offering a one-stop-shop for cloud services focused exclusively on cloud delivery to large public and multinational private sector organizations, Canopy brings substantial benefits to its customers: IT cost reduction and reduced capex expenditure through flexible pricing models plus access to innovative and agile technology that can enable rapid cloud implementation and faster time to market for products and services. Canopy offerings are based on open standards so customers can choose their preferred technology and decide whether to run solutions off- or on-premise to best meet their business needs. Headquartered in London (UK), Canopy currently operates in 9 countries across 3 continents. For more information: www.canopy-cloud.com.

About Atos

Atos SE (Societas Europaea) is a leader in digital services with 2013 pro forma annual revenue of € 10 billion and 86,000 employees in 66 countries. Serving a global client base, the Group provides Consulting & Systems Integration services, Managed Services & BPO, Cloud operations, Big Data & Security solutions, as well as transactional services through Worldline, the European leader in the payments and transactional services industry. With its deep technology expertise and industry knowledge, the Group works with clients across different business sectors: Defence, Health, Manufacturing, Media & Utilities, Public Sector, Retail, Telecommunications and Transportation. Atos is focused on business technology that powers progress and helps organizations to create their firm of the future. The Group is the Worldwide Information Technology Partner for the Olympic & Paralympic Games and is listed on the Euronext Paris market. Atos operates under the brands Atos, Atos Consulting, Atos Worldgrid, Bull, Canopy, and Worldline.
